## Safety notes

- Never freedive alone. A trained buddy and a clear safety plan are required, no matter how familiar the area feels.
- Conditions change by day: tide, wind, current, swell, visibility, and boat traffic can all affect whether a session is appropriate.
- Respect marine protected areas, local rules, operator guidance, and school instructions before finalizing a plan.
